The Role
We’re looking for a Head of Enterprise Marketing to build and lead HeyGen’s enterprise marketing motion, with an initial focus on helping us win the world’s largest and most strategic companies.
HeyGen already has significant organic adoption inside many of the world’s largest enterprises. Our next opportunity is to turn that awareness and usage into deep, strategic enterprise relationships — while proactively breaking into the high-value accounts we want to win.
This is not a traditional B2B demand generation role focused on maximizing lead volume. You’ll partner closely with our enterprise sales team to identify the accounts that matter most and develop creative, highly targeted programs that help us engage the right buyers and buying committees within them.
You’ll be the founding leader of this function, reporting to the CMO. You’ll start as a highly hands-on operator — developing strategy and personally executing programs — with the opportunity to build a team as the motion scales.
What You’ll Do
Build our strategic account marketing engine
Partner closely with Enterprise Sales to develop and continuously refine our named-account strategy, account tiers, priority industries, and buying committees.
Build the ABM playbook for HeyGen from the ground up, defining how Marketing and Sales work together to penetrate and win our highest-value accounts.
Develop deep understanding of priority accounts, their business challenges, key stakeholders, existing HeyGen adoption, and signals of buying intent.
Create repeatable account planning and measurement systems that can scale as our enterprise business grows.
Create programs that get us into the accounts that matter
Develop highly targeted campaigns across paid media, personalized digital experiences, executive programs, field marketing, gifting/direct mail, and other channels.
Create personalized landing pages, pitches, demos, content, and experiences tailored to priority accounts and industries.
Build executive programs — including intimate dinners, roundtables, VIP events, and executive-to-executive engagement — that create meaningful relationships with senior enterprise buyers.
Develop creative ways to surround entire buying committees, reaching champions, decision-makers, influencers, and stakeholders with messaging relevant to their role.
Experiment aggressively. Find unconventional ways to get the attention of difficult-to-reach enterprise buyers rather than relying on a standard B2B marketing playbook.
Turn HeyGen’s existing adoption into an enterprise advantage
Partner with Growth, RevOps, Data, and Sales to identify companies already showing meaningful HeyGen adoption and product usage.
Use first-party product signals to identify champions, understand account penetration, prioritize opportunities, and inform account-specific marketing.
Develop programs that help convert organic product adoption into larger enterprise relationships.
Connect our PLG and strategic-account motions so that Sales knows where HeyGen already has momentum inside the organizations they’re pursuing.
Partner deeply with Sales
Operate as part of the enterprise GTM team, not as a separate marketing function.
Work directly with enterprise leadership and AEs to understand what is blocking priority accounts and build marketing programs around those problems.
Provide targeted air cover around major opportunities as they progress through the sales cycle.
Bring account insights and market learnings back into our enterprise strategy and help shape where we focus next.
Expand the motion over time
While our initial focus is strategic enterprise accounts, identify opportunities to apply what works to a broader set of enterprise and mid-market customers.
Determine which successful high-touch programs can become repeatable and scalable without sacrificing quality.
Build the team, technology, agency relationships, and operating model required as enterprise marketing grows.
